Crake
2017-09-23, 04:10 PM
I consider that interpretation to be correct. I'd go so far as to say that "once per day" would be akin to permanent in this case.

Looking at the requirements, the player effectively wants FoM as an immediate action. More and more, I think it needs to just be the Ring.

I made my initial inquiry because another player said that the initial request was well within the rules, yet I was unable to find anything to even suggest it. Responses seem to be that "automatic FoM when grasped" is not possible, even if FoM Ring is.

An item of contingency and freedom of movement 1/day will honestly likely come out to more than the cost of the ring.

6*11*2000/5, plus 4*11*2000/5, I wouldn't put the extra 1.5* cost on the freedom of movement casting, since it's technically all one effect, but the freedom of movement would be calculated based on the item's caster level, which is minimum 11 for contingency, so it would be a bit more expensive.

That comes out to 44,000gp. Even if you're more conservative and drop the cost of the freedom of movement effect to CL7, its still 37,600gp, vs the ring's cost of 40,000gp. May as well just get the ring.
